I must admit I am a bit of a hater when it comes to modern poetry. Too often it just reminds me too much of instagram captures. I got a bit of that feeling from this collection too, though there were definitely enjoyable bits. Sometimes a poem would start of beautifully, but then end in a 'lol' or something about diarrhea, and... that's just not what I look for. "Poem I wrote after you helped me assemble my new couch and then broke up with me on it" was a clear favorite, amongs a lot of (too much of) mediocrity.
